I want to chmod all the .exe files within and below the directory "public,"
so I go:

	# cd /<path>/public
	# chmod -Rv 555 *.exe

but I get

	chmod: *.exe: No such file or directory

FWIW, there are no .exe files in public, but there are many of them
scattered in directories underneath public.  What I especially don't
understand is that if I go 

	# chmod -Rv 555 *

then everything and its brother in public and below gets chmodded.  I can
use some other extension besides .exe that I know is present but I still get
No such file or directory.

Am I misusing wildcards in bash or something?
